Former EEOC Commissioner and Chief of Staff Join Morgan Lewis Employment

Chai R. Feldblum, most recently a commissioner of the US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C) and a leading voice on workplace diversity, inclusion, harassment prevention, and disability rights issues, and her former chief of staff, Sharon Perley Masling, are joining Morgan Lewis as labor and employment partners and directors of the firm’s workplace culture consulting and training practice, resident in Washington, DC. Latham & Watkins Adds Experienced Structured Finance Partner in London

Latham & Watkins is pleased to announce that Jeremiah Wagner has joined the London office as a partner in the Finance Department. Wagner’s practice focuses on advising banks, private equity funds, asset managers, insurance companies, and pension funds on a variety of complex structured finance, securitization, and derivatives transactions. Wagner joins the firm from Cadwalader’s London office. More >>

Investment Funds Partner Joins Latham’s Expanding Houston Office

Latham & Watkins LLP1 is pleased to announce that Ivana K. Rouse has joined the firm’s Houston office as a partner in the Corporate Department and member of the Investment Funds Practice. Rouse’s practice covers a broad range of private funds, including private equity-style energy, credit and mid-market funds, cryptocurrency funds and hedge funds. Prior to joining Latham & Watkins, Rouse was a partner at Akin Gump Strauss Hauer & Feld LLP in Houston. More >>

Greenberg Traurig Welcomes Austin Appellate Lawyer Heidi Bloch

Elizabeth “Heidi” G. Bloch, a prominent Texas appellate lawyer, has joined the Austin office of global law firm Greenberg Traurig, LLP as a shareholder. The addition of Bloch to the firm further extends the depth and experience of Greenberg Traurig’s Texas Appellate Practice while also strengthening the firm’s already robust foothold of more than 125 attorneys in Texas. Bloch previously headed the Appellate Section and served as a partner for nearly three decades at one of Texas’ oldest law firms, Brown McCarroll, which later merged with Husch Blackwell LLP.
